Crusher Shutdown Sequence & Procedure

The cone crusher, jaw crusher and the dust collection system must be shut down individually. All equipment in the Crushing Plant can be stopped with locally mounted stop switches or at the Crushing Plant MCC. Also ensure that the cone crusher lube system is shut down.

Limestone Crusher for Efficient Limestone Crushing Plant

Working Principle: Jaw crusher use compressive force for crushing. The limestone is compressed between a fixed jaw plate and a movable jaw plate. This makes them robust for abrasive limestone crushing. Feed Size: Jaw crusher can accept large limestone lumps or rocks as feed sizes ranging from 1000-1200mm depending on the crusher model.

Jaw Crusher

The size of a jaw crusher is usually described by the gape and the width, expressed as gape × width. The common crusher types, sizes and their performance are summarised in Table 4.1. Currently, the dimensions of the largest Blake-type jaw crusher in use are 1600 mm × 2514 mm with motor ratings of 250–300 kW.
